Output 65978d22235e997ce4245033c9abf24fa3a849fec52510ce63b34c0650f80ede:4

value
3523028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02ac5d7885e413f598495babec53e3fdea873bc3 OP_EQUAL
address
31w9m4n2yeS9dWAK52c6Q4DeKDbJRHH3mt
transaction
65978d22235e997ce4245033c9abf24fa3a849fec52510ce63b34c0650f80ede
spent
true